RO64 VZP is a 2014 Volkswagen Tiguan in Blue with a 1,968c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 64.3%.
Across all 2014 Volkswagen Tiguan models, the average MOT pass rate is 84.4% with a typical mileage of 58,934 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Volkswagen Tiguan f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 7,258 recorded failures. If you're considering buying RO64 VZP,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Volkswagen Tiguan typically stays on UK roads for around 18 years. At 12 years old, this Volkswagen Tiguan is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
